This week's inductee into our Culture Club is actress Clelia Murphy.

Clelia is best known to Irish TV viewers for her role as Niamh Brennan in Fair City, a character she portrayed for 22 years before leaving the soap in 2017.

She is about to star in a new play, Gym Swim Party, at Dublin's O'Reilly Theatre as part of the Fringe Festival. It opens on 11 September and tickets can be found at the Fringe Festival website.

Clelia joined us to discuss her favourite music, films, theatre and TV shows.

First single: 'First Time' by Robin Beck

First album: NOW compilations

Best gig: The Rat Pack

Favourite movie: The Maltese Falcon, Casablanca

Favourite play/musical: Gym Swim Party

Favourite TV show: Fortycoats, Doctor Who, DramaramaDallas
